Iran, Sudan hold 7th joint economic committee session

Iran Materials 18 December 2006 13:51 (UTC +04:00)

(IRNA) - Iran and Sudan held the 7th session of their joint political committee in the Iranian Foreign Ministry here on Friday.

The two-day session was attended by Iranian Deputy Foreign Minister for Arab-African Affairs Mohammad-Reza Baqeri and Sudanese Acting Foreign Minister Mutrif Sediq.

The two sides discussed avenues for bolstering bilateral political, economic and cultural cooperation as well as latest developments in the international arena, particularly in the Middle East and Africa, reports Trend.

Baqeri and Sediq also explored avenues for expanding their economic and commercial ties and mutually benefitting from each other's technology as well as Sudan's availing of Iran's potentials, and stressed the importance of continuing the exchange visits between the two countries' officials.

The two officials signed a memorandum of items discussed in the agenda at the end of their meeting.

On the sidelines of the session, the Sudanese official held talks with Iranian Foreign Minister Manouchehr Mottaki and Minister of Agricultural Jihad Mohammad-Reza Eskandari.

The two sides also discussed promotion of Tehran-Khartoum ties and key regional and international developments in the meeting.

The meeting ended with the two sides agreeing to hold the 8th session of their joint political committee in Khartoum, the exact date of which has still to be set.
